Jus Commune
Black's Law Dictionary · Henry Campbell Black, M.A. · 1910
Black's Law Dictionary
In the oivil law. Common right; the common and natural rule of right, as opposed to jus singulare, (q. vt) Mackeld.
Rom. Law, § 196 In English law.
The common law, answering to the Saxon "foloright."
1 Bl. Comm. 67.
